Young divers compete in Holland - 11/2/10
Published: 11 February, 2010
Plymouth College Preparatory School pupils Ollie Piper and Alice
Avens, both aged 10, have just returned from the Endhoven Cup, a
national open diving event held in Holland. Members of
Plymouth diving, they were competing against some of the top age
group divers in Europe.
Diving for two years, Ollie's best result was 9th place in
the 3 metre event - he was competing against 40 other divers.
He came 10th in the platform category (5 metres and 7 metres) and
12th in the 1 metre competition where there were 50-60 other
divers. This was his sixth competition and he has
previously dived 'overseas' in Dublin.
Alice has only been diving for a year but she finished in a
respectable 19th place in the 3 metre event and 20th in the 1 metre
event. Both categories had about 35 divers taking part.
This was her fourth competition and her first abroad.
"The competition was really good fun and I shared a room with
girls from other nationalities", said Alice. "I really enjoy
diving and although I sometimes get scared when learning a new
dive, it's a great feeling when you've had a good session and done
a new dive well."
Ollie and Alice take part in their next competition at half term
in Plymouth.
